Most clarinets are designed to play on the slightly sharper side as it's much easier to flatten most notes than trying to sharpen them.

Even with 67mm barrels I have to pull out by 1-2mm to bring the pitch of my playing (on older Selmers) down to 440Hz if that's the tuning we have to adhere to if tuned percussion and keyboards (and string players) are involved.

It's not always easy to tune down to 440Hz when it's hot or even tune up to it when cold and clarinets suffer with being flat when cold more than most other instruments. So makers often make an allowance by having them built to whatever set pitch they use (could be 440Hz, 442Hz or 444Hz depending on your locale) with the barrel pulled out by around 1mm at a temperature of around 19-20°C.

Not clarinets, but you will normally see brass players' instruments with their tuning slides pulled out relative to their length and rarely ever all the way in. They can tune their instruments more evenly than us woodwind players, but it's pretty much on the same basis that their instruments are much easier to flatten by pulling the slides out than to try and sharpen them if they had been built with nowhere to go except by cutting sections off the tuning slides to bring them up to pitch.
